java connection接口函数的实现

  Connection接口首先被一个类实现,然后在DriverManager的getConnection方法里创建了这个类的一个实例,然后被返回。只不过这个类叫什么,没有说明而已,因为这个类的主要目的是实现了Connection的方法,它叫什么名字并不重要。

  Connection这个接口,实现类不是由JAVA的API实现的,而是由数据库的厂商实现,JAVA API只是规定出一个规范,告诉他们怎样用统一的方法获取Connection类实例,这就是为什么你没在文档中没有看到Connection实现类的原因。如果DriverManager.getConnection方法,返回了具体的实现类。java最大的特点就是制定规范,具体过程由他人实现,另外返回接口也是JAVA方法的一个特点,接口可以接收实现类实例,所以无论别人返回什么实现类,getConnection方法都能通用。

posted on 2017-04-19 17:44  FrankChia  阅读(1026)  评论(0)    收藏  举报

导航